diff options
author | Guillaume Melquiond <guillaume.melquiond@gmail.com> | 2007-07-01 17:00:26 +0000 |
---|---|---|
committer | Guillaume Melquiond <guillaume.melquiond@gmail.com> | 2007-07-01 17:00:26 +0000 |
commit | d44476beb6736faafe6480cfbe527aef7e88427a (patch) | |
tree | 1a92c517d9bdd064aa6999bb5841ab8e4952913b /src/account-server/serverhandler.cpp | |
parent | d7e84be1d3dc935f47cefc0f600ced74f37e46fb (diff) | |
download | manaserv-d44476beb6736faafe6480cfbe527aef7e88427a.tar.gz manaserv-d44476beb6736faafe6480cfbe527aef7e88427a.tar.bz2 manaserv-d44476beb6736faafe6480cfbe527aef7e88427a.tar.xz manaserv-d44476beb6736faafe6480cfbe527aef7e88427a.zip |
Reverted inventory handling code to the last known working state. Simplified serialization interface along the way.
Diffstat (limited to 'src/account-server/serverhandler.cpp')
-rw-r--r-- | src/account-server/serverhandler.cpp |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/account-server/serverhandler.cpp b/src/account-server/serverhandler.cpp index 47c23966..3adb7173 100644 --- a/src/account-server/serverhandler.cpp +++ b/src/account-server/serverhandler.cpp @@ -34,6 +34,7 @@ #include "net/messagein.hpp" #include "net/messageout.hpp" #include "net/netcomputer.hpp" +#include "serialize/characterdata.hpp" #include "utils/logger.h" #include "utils/tokendispenser.hpp" #include "utils/tokencollector.hpp" @@ -83,7 +84,7 @@ void ServerHandler::registerGameClient(std::string const &token, CharacterPtr pt MessageOut msg(AGMSG_PLAYER_ENTER); msg.writeString(token, MAGIC_TOKEN_LENGTH); - ptr->serialize(msg); //Characterdata + serializeCharacterData(*ptr, msg); Servers::const_iterator i = servers.find(mapId); assert(i != servers.end()); |